This week people will be taking the Dirshu test literally in arba kanfos ha’aretz, all four corners of the globe; even in places that one would not associate as being hospitable to Yiddishkeit. Some 10,000 test takers in Eretz Yisrael combined with scores more across the entire world will make the first Dirshu Kinyan Torah Test a ma’amad of kavod haTorah, a ma’amad of ahavas Torah that is truly remarkable.

One distinguished yungerman from Lakewood said, “Look at how Torah is spreading throughout Klal Yisrael. It isn’t only that people are learning which is reason enough to celebrate; it is Torah learned with such dedication that one feels confident enough to be able to take a test on the Gemara that he has learned daily for an entire month.”

He continued, “How can you not become emotional when you see that in places like Johannesburg, South Africa; Gibraltar; Phoenix, AZ; Milwaukee, WI; Cincinnati, OH; numerous locales in France; Moscow, Russia; Scranton, PA; Rochester, NY; Great Neck, NY and more than 300 communities worldwide Jews are coming together to take a test on Hashem’s Torah!
“The Chofetz Chaim writes about the immeasurable zechusim that a person gets just from learning one word of Torah. How many millions and millions of words, of blatt, of hours, of minutes of limud haTorah have gone into the preparation for just this first of some 100 tests on this machzor of Shas that we are embarking upon.”

In Lakewood, at the Lakewood Cheder, hundreds of Dirshu test takers will merit hearing divrei chizuk and divrei berachah from the rosh yeshiva of Bais Medrash Gavoha, HaGaon Harav Yeruchem Olshin, shlita. Rav Yeruchem has been an unequivocal supporter of Dirshu, hailing Dirshu’s role in enriching Klal Yisrael with limud haTorah.

In Williamsburg, the Vienner Rebbe, HaGaon Harav Asher Anshel Katz, shlita, will come to observe the test and impart words of berachah. In Boro Park, at the new, massive testing site of Ateres Chaya the renowned Belzer Dayan, HaGaon Harav Shia Heschel Katzburg, shlita, will speak. In Monsey too, at Yeshiva Bais Dovid, HaGaon Harav Chaim Feivish Schneebalg, shlita, rav of Kehal Avreichim of Monsey, will address the crowd.

The most exponential increase in participation is in Eretz Yisrael. In Bnei Brak, more than 2,000 people will gather in the giant Keter Harimon wedding hall, to take the test. The nonagenarian Ponovezher rosh yeshiva, HaGaon Harav Gershon Edelstein, shlita, along with the Vizhnitzer Rebbe, Rav Yisroel Hager, shlita, and HaGaon Harav Nissim Karelitz, shlita, will address and participate at the Bnei Brak testing site.

In Yerushalayim, there will be a number of testing sites where close to 2,000 people will gather. The largest site will be the central Gerer Bais Medrash in Geulah. That assemblage will be addressed by HaGaon Harav Moshe Tzadka, shlita, rosh yeshiva of Yeshiva Pardes Yosef. Dirshu is blessed to include untold numbers of Sephardic bnei Torah participants and has received the unstinting support of numerous prominent Sephardic roshei yeshiva and rabbanim. Rav Moshe Tzadka will underscore that fact with both his presence and his address at the testing site.

Kiryat Sefer also has an extremely high concentration of Dirshu test takers. Participants will have the zechus to be addressed by HaGaon Harav Aryeh Finkel, shlita, rosh yeshiva of the Mir branch in Kiryat Sefer.
